i own a Toyota allion 1.5 , Year 2002 ,vvti engine, engine model inz-fe. When i start my car in winter and i drive off and the car warms up i put my heater at max , ( i have a climaTE CONTROL ) At the beginning and for about 15 minitues or so the heaTER IS OK BUT AFTER 15 MINUTES ITS STARTS TO cool down and i dont know why. i have checked my cooland its full and clean. Do u know what is the problem??

Make sure the coolant level is full. Check to make sure the engine is running at a normal operating temp. Check / replace thermostat is needed.
